Understanding Guttering: A Critical Home Component
Guttering is generally situated along the eaves of the roof and is a necessary part of a home's drainage system. It is created to catch rainwater and guide it into downspouts, which carry the water far from the structure of the home. Ignoring gutter maintenance can lead to significant repairs with time.
Common Guttering Materials
Aluminum:
Lightweight and rust-resistantCan be painted to match house colorOffered in seamless alternatives to minimize leaks
Vinyl:
Affordable and lightweightRust resistantLimited color choices and might end up being brittle in extreme weather
Steel:
Extremely long lasting and lastingResistant to damageRequires routine painting to avoid rust
Copper:
Highly durable and visually pleasingDevelops an unique patina with timeExpensive and challenging to set up
Zinc:

Q1: How typically should I clean my gutters?
A1: It is typically recommended to clean gutters at least two times a year, generally in the spring and fall.
Q2: What can take place if I disregard gutter maintenance?
A2: Neglecting gutter maintenance can result in severe water damage, mold development, and pricey repairs.
Q3: How long do gutter systems typically last?
A3: Gutter life span varies with material: vinyl (20 years), aluminum (30 years), steel (20 years, with maintenance), and copper (over 50 years).
Q4: Can I set up gutters myself?
A4: While experienced DIYers can install gutters, aspects like height, intricacy, and local building codes may call for contacting a professional.
Q5: What are gutter guards, and do I require them?
A5: Gutter guards are protective covers set up over gutters to prevent particles buildup. They can decrease maintenance demands however might not be needed for all homes.
